Steps to Solve
- Identify the square root of 16
To find the positive square root of a number, we need to determine which number, when multiplied by itself, equals that number. Here, we are looking for the positive square root of 16.
- Perform the calculation
We look for a number $x$ such that: $$ x^2 = 16 $$
The square root operations gives us two solutions: $x = 4$ and $x = -4$. However, since we are only interested in the positive square root, we select $x = 4$.
- State the positive square root
Thus, the positive square root of 16 is: $$ \sqrt{16} = 4 $$

Tips
One common mistake is to forget that every positive number has both a positive and a negative square root. It's important to clearly understand whether the problem requires only the positive value.
